Illinois centralizes every CDL skills and drive appointment through one statewide online booking tool, Illinois Fast Pass, which lets an applicant reserve a specific date and time at any of the state's CDL facilities instead of calling around individually.

The written exams themselves are federal. Illinois decides the permit rules, the fees and who runs the skills test, but the knowledge you are tested on comes from 49 CFR Part 383 and is the same in every state, which is why the 145 questions here work wherever you apply.

Commercial learner permit

Illinois requires an applicant to hold a commercial learner permit for a minimum of 14 days before taking the skills and drive test, and the permit remains valid for one year from issuance.

Fees

An original commercial learner permit costs $50, and moving up to the full commercial driver's license adds a $60 processing fee.

Where you test

Both the knowledge test and the skills test are given at Secretary of State CDL facilities across the state, and skills and drive appointments are booked through the online Illinois Fast Pass scheduling system.
